Handover Note — Director to Director. Welcome aboard. The most sensitive item you inherit is the marketing budget reduction approved last month: a 25% cut across the Southvale region, phased over two quarters. I have documented the affected campaigns, the agency contract wind-down with Pellick & Rowe, and the reallocation toward the Ostery product launch. Sales leads have been briefed on the headline figure only, not the reasoning. Please read the confidential note below before your first leadership meeting.

internal memo for tagef-hadup: Gross margin on Ulaath came in at 15 percent against a plan of 5 percent. Only 7 of the 120 pilot accounts renewed Ulaath, so a churn review is set for October 15.

CI note: If your pipeline breaks on the Fennel component library, it's almost always a version pin mismatch — the lockfile wants one minor version, the registry mirror serves another. Quick fix: clear the mirror cache and re-resolve. Don't bump the major version yourself; ping the platform channel first. The working build tag is below.

session token of kagup-hahaf = htk3_2b8

Q: Why does ThumbVault's image cache grow without bound?

A: Decoded bitmaps are retained by the preview layer's strong references, so evictions never free memory. Fix: clear the preview map on cache eviction callbacks. A heap dump after ~2k images confirms it quickly. The patch checklist and known-bad versions are listed on the internal page.

operations page: https://confluence.lumicsys.internal/projects/display/projects/display